I found this in the 'West London Observer' dated 21st April 1922: “LISSOLINE, the only scientific preparation for rejuvenating and arresting wear on old and new gramophone records; cures scratches. Try it! Post free, 2s. a packet.— The B.H. Trading Co., 310, Lillie Road, S.W.6. (Trade supplied).”
...and this in the 'Evening News (London)' dated 7th February 1927: “Buy your GRAMOPHONE at the Only Gramophone House in Fulham and be satisfied. THE B. H. TRADING CO., Authorised Columbia Dealers, 310, Lillie Road and at 634, Fulham Road, S.W.6.”
